The Government of Bermuda
THE GOVERNMENT OF BERMUDA SYNOPSIS: According to WikiTravel, "Bermuda was rst settled in 1609 by shipwrecked English colonists headed for the infant English colony of Virginia. Bermuda is a self-governing British overseas territory in the Atlantic Ocean north of the Caribbean, o the coast of North America east of North Carolina. It is one of the last remains of the once vast British colonial empire in North America." Bermuda is made up of 138 islands/islets, which contain one city (Hamilton), one town (St. George), and two villages (Flatts, Somerset).
